This tower lighthouse is the earliest of the great lighthouse built by the Stevenson family. It both guards the approaches to Montrose and Arbroath, and also serves as the landfall light for mariners approaching the Tay estuary mouth from the E and NE.
This lighthouse is one of the four in Scottish waters over 10 miles from land, the others being Sule Skerry (HX62SW 1), Flannan (NA74NW 8.00) and Dubh Artach (NM10SW 1).
